Homemade Ginger Nut Biscuits

Now that you've made some Golden Syrup, why not make some lovely Ginger Nut biscuits?

Ingredients:

  • 100g butter
  • 225g sugar, plus extra for topping
  • 1tbsp golden syrup
  • 1 egg, beaten
  • 250g flour
  • 1tbsp ground ginger (zencefil toz, in Turkish)
  • 1tsp baking soda

Method:

  1. Melt the butter in a pan with the sugar. Add the golden syrup and stir to mix. Remove from the heat and leave to cool slightly.
  2. When cool add the egg, flour, ginger, and soda. Mix well and roll into balls (about walnut size). If the mixture is a little wet then use a teaspoon to place walnut sized heaps spaced well apart (they spread!) onto a baking sheet lined with greaseproof paper. Dip one side of the balls into sugar and place, sugar up,on baking sheet, or sprinkle sugar on to the heaps.
  3. Bake in a preheated oven at 160C for about 15 minutes.

    The ginger nuts are ready when they have puffed up and then collapsed. If you prefer them softer then cook a little less but after 15 minutes they will be hard and crunchy just like shop bought ones! If you like of course then you can add more ginger to give a stronger flavour too. Enjoy with a cup of tea!!
